Frequently Asked Questions
•What is the typical lifespan of a SolarEdge optimizer?
SolarEdge optimizers are designed for a lifespan of 20-25 years, aligning with the typical lifespan of solar panels. However, actual lifespan can vary depending on environmental conditions and operating factors.
•How do I determine if an optimizer is covered under warranty?
Check the original system documentation or contact SolarEdge support. Optimizer warranties typically last 12-25 years, but coverage can vary depending on the specific model and installation date. Serial number is required for warranty claims.
•What are the common causes of optimizer failure?
Common causes of optimizer failure include component degradation due to heat stress, moisture intrusion, and electrical surges. Regular system inspections and preventive maintenance can help mitigate these risks.
